Computer processor maker Intel (NASDAQ:INTC) announced better-than-expected revenue in Q2 CY2026, with sales up 25.4% year on year to $16.13 billion. On top of that, next quarter’s revenue guidance ($16.3 billion at the midpoint) was surprisingly good and 7.8% above what analysts were expecting. Its non-GAAP profit of $0.42 per share was 93.1% above analysts’ consensus estimates.
